Apache OpenOffice (AOO) Bugzilla – Issue 18353
Crash while using fontwork in writer
Last modified: 2013-08-07 14:43:45 UTC
1) File -> New -> Text Document 2) Draw a text box using the sidebar... 3) insert your text in the frame and mark it (e.g. Geburtstag) 4) format -> fontwork -> click on the first symbol in the first row... 5) click somewhere outside the text frame 6) double click the text frame and mark the text 7) replace the text (e.g. test) and mark it 8) click in font on the second symbol in first row... 9) Crash-Reporter... Sometimes you need to repeat 3) to 8) the text once more... This only happens in Writer, not in Calc or Draw...
This happens on linux, OOo1.1, too.
